Description

The PDM2-S unregulated dc-dc converter series is a family of 2 W isolated modules designed to offer improved efficiency, higher isolation, and superior thermal performance. Housed in a compact SIP package and featuring an ultra-wide -40 to +105 °C operating temperature range, these low power dc-dc converters are ideal for precise conversion and isolation of DC rails within a range of industrial, telecom, security, and machine control applications.
